Something to celebrate, Arsenal has found Henry’s replacement, Keown

Arsenal legend, Martin Keown thinks there is something to be happy about with his former club after watching the Europa League game against Vorskla.

The Gunners took the day in the 4-2 win, with Pierre-Emerick Aubameyang finding the back of the net twice to add to the goals from Mesut Ozil and Danny Welbeck.

The Arsenal legend says the goal scored by the Gabon international makes him have a feel of the former striker, Thierry Henry in the game.

He suggested that Arsenal might have secured a replacement for the Frenchman.

The former Arsenal defender stated that the way Aubameyang drifted in and curls the ball with his right foot makes him think of Henry.

He described the player as having the belief and confidence to have scored the goal in that manner.

Keown says the new shape of the player is important for Arsenal to score more goals.

Aubameyang came with lots of promise when came in January by scoring some goals but that as not been fully evident this season as he is yet to deliver goals as expected.

So far, the former Borussia Dortmund striker has seen the back of the net just once in this current Premier League campaign.
